Chapters and Story Structure

Complete Chapter Count Revealed for Mortal Kombat 1.

In Mortal Kombat 1, you will experience a comprehensive narrative segmented into 15 full-length chapters. These chapters are further organized into 4 acts, each unfolding different facets of the story as you navigate through the game.

Story Mode

Your journey through the Story Mode consists of 15 chapters, divided into smaller sub-chapters that provide a mix of intensive fights and narrative cut-scenes. Each chapter allows you to control a different character from the Mortal Kombat universe, elaborately exploring their storyline across various realms. Expect a campaign that spans 6 to 10 hours, filled with brutal combat and the series’ signature Fatalities.
